It was about 12:15pm in Oct. 15, 1969 which was 30 minutes late
than the schedule when JAL appeared in my sight. A lot of fans
waiting at the greeting area could see Cliff getting out of
the plane almost as the last passenger. He was wearing navy
jacket and dark grey striped pants in light grey background.
The first impression of smiling Cliff was he has a look of a
British man. When I saw him through the movies and pictures
and the sleeves of the LP's, I thoguht he should have an Oriental
look in any sense. No, I was wrong!! He had bigger beautiful
eyes and sharp nose than I imagined.
He said he thanks the Hankook Ilbo(the sponsor) to greet
him at a VIP room with courtesy and warm welcome of his fans
shown in the airport. He mentioned he heard about Korea while
he visited Japan. David Bryce(his manager then) said Korea
is not a small country at all and has a big population than
he knew.
Cliff unpacked at the suite 735 of Bando Hotel(Lotte Hotel
now) with his staff. And 2 hours later, he was rehearsaling
at the auditorium of the Hankook Ilbo with the Shadows, MBC
orchestra and 3 female back vocals chosen among the MBC choir
for about 3 hours. He looked greater and impressive at the
time of the rehearsal than at the concerts, I thought, as
he was more relaxing and comfortable. I have prepared what
to talk to him if I have a chance to see him for months and
months, but my lips were stuck and couldn't speak a word at
all though he is just in front of me. When he showed up at
the rehearsal, everybody in that auditorium ran to him to
get his autographs that there was a chaos for a short time.
I couldn't move from where I was. My legs wouldn't move a
step towards him like my lips refused to say a word. But,
I and 2 other friends, his ardent fans were invited at the
rehearsal and sitting at the fifth row watching him singing
and leading the pleasant atmosphere all through it. Finally
it was over.
I thought "Ah, he is leaving for the hotel" and
sighed myself. At that moment, a miracle happened to us. He
was walking towards us!! He smiled at us and gave us his hand
saying "Other people came to get my autographs. But I'd
better come to my fans and do it for you." It was real,
real. I wasn't dreaming at all. I heartily understood nobody
would care for their fans better than him.
At the night he arrived, the British Ambassador to Korea held
a reception in the British embassy for Cliff and his staff.
The guests included mostly foreign diplomats, those working
in the media, and 6 Korean famous singers. I felt kinda guilty
having more chances close to him than other club members that
I didn't get in but waited outside. I think I had to get as
many chances to get closer to him and make more detailed reports
for the rest who didn't go there. And I could smell his after
shave.............
Cliff wanted to eat Korean traditional food for the dinner
next day(Oct. 16), that the sponsor arranged a Korean restaurant
in the Walker Hill. They took bool-go-gie and Korean roast
beef pretty much. They all seemed to enjoy it a lot. Cliff
drank a couple of sakei(Japanese alcohol) though he does not
drink much. One girl serving at the other side of the restaurant
noticed Cliff when he was going to leave by a reserved bus.
She came running to him bare foot before having a minute to
wear her shoes.
The sponsor was paying the bill for that dinner. Cliff paid
for it saying "You are paid for salary. But I make good
money for the concerts that let me pay this. You can spend
that money with the staff after the concerts." After
he left, we were treated and fed so well by them. Thanks to
Cliff!!
On his third day in Seoul(Oct. 17), he wanted to go out of
the city and see the country sides, but considering his schedule,
we took him to the Secret Garden. He said it was impressive
and beautiful and some places look like his own garden.
On his fourth day in Seoul(Oct. 18), we held a party as his
29th birthday party as well as a reception for his fan club
members. Ki-young Chang, founder of the Hankook Ilbo took
part in this party to see him: wondering who is that popular
guy occupying the hearts of all teen age girls in Korea.
CFC gave him some presents, ie. Korean traditional costumes,
and Korean style case for the glasses, and a badge of CFC
made of gold. He thanked for this reception and gifts from
his fans. David Bryce looked after him so perfectly. When
the fans rush to him, he blocks them away from him yelling
and shouting. On the other hand, Cliff was joking and playing
with his fans withsmile in his face.
One of the highlights of that day was Korean traditional dance
supposed to be performed by the club members. But they didn't
show up until the party was almost over. At that time, all
the girls' high schools in Seoul were in alert as per his
visit, they all announced that week of his visit to have the
mid-term exams. They tried to keep the girls away from his
concerts. Some schools sent the teachers to the airport to
supervise the students on Oct. 15. And one school whose most
of the students were his fans didn't release them until it
was dark. The 5 performers were attending at this school and
couldn't make it any earlier. They finally escaped from the
school and joined the party in vain as it was too late....
I was told they paid for this brave break next day.
He had very tight schedule during his stay, but he made a
chance to visit the Salvation Army located behind the Ducksoo
Palace and donated some amount of money. He shopped mostly
in the Bando Arcade, which is inside the hotel accomodation.
He didn't forget to comment the followings to CFC: I have
known that Korea may not be a big market for me. But I am
glad to find out there are a lot of my fans here. I would
expect your continuous support very much. He never showed
a sign of being tired at all. He was such a caring person
by birth dearly.
